Veterans' Disability Benefits

Mesothelioma lawyers are often accredited by the VA and can aid veterans in pursuing claims for compensation for disabilities resulting from service. The VA offers a range of benefits for veterans who have been diagnosed with mesothelioma, or other asbestos-related diseases. These programs can assist in paying expenses for treatment.

From the 1930s to the 1980s, asbestos was utilized by all branches of the military before its dangers were fully appreciated. It was frequently used in the construction of ships, equipment and bases to provide fireproofing, durability and resistance to heat. This exposure put veterans at risk for developing mesothelioma or another asbestos-related disease later in life.

Veterans make up around a third of mesothelioma diagnoses in the United States. Fortunately that the VA offers a wide range of compensation programs to help men and women receive life-saving treatment.

Disability compensation is a monthly amount that is tax-free and may help mesothelioma sufferers and their families with expenses for living. The VA also offers health care insurance to cover routine checkups, specialist appointments and other treatments. A majority of the top mesothelioma specialists in the country are employed at VA hospitals. The VA can also refer patients suffering from mesothelioma to civilian doctors, who are paid by the VA.

In addition to these compensation programs, veterans could be eligible for funeral and burial costs through the VA's Dependency and Indemnity Compensation (DIC) program. This compensation can help with expenses relating to the death of a veteran's wife.

The VA can help mesothelioma patients that need to travel for treatment. They can help with lodging and air travel. The VA has a Veterans Choice program that allows veterans to receive medical treatment outside of the VA system, if that is more suitable.

A mesothelioma sufferer must be able to prove that they have been exposed to asbestos and mesothelioma diagnosis to qualify for VA disability compensation. It is crucial to remember, too, that the VA claim should not be filed in lieu of a personal injury suit against the asbestos-related companies responsible for the exposure. It is better to pursue both simultaneously. A reputable mesothelioma lawyer can assist with both kinds of claims.

Treatment Grants

The cost of mesothelioma treatment can be overwhelming, and it's unusual for patients to receive a number of hundred thousand of dollars worth of treatment. Patients without insurance for health care may be unable to pay for medical expenses. However, there are ways to offset the costs of mesothelioma care. Fortunately, many charities have created programs that offer financial assistance for mesothelioma patients. These grants can help pay for costs like medication as well as transportation to and from treatment and accommodation while in hospital.

Asbestos patients can also receive financial assistance from their attorney. An experienced mesothelioma lawyer can assist victims in obtaining compensation from asbestos trust funds and other sources of legal compensation. Lawyers will examine the details of exposure claims as well as medical history and related factors to determine possible compensation amounts.

Researchers work hard to obtain funding for mesothelioma research. However, the disease is not highly publicized and the government doesn't provide as much money to mesothelioma research as it does to other types of cancer. However, mesothelioma claim sufferers and their advocates fight for more federal funding. In 2009, for example there were four new grants awarded to top doctors, such as Dr. Harvey Pass, a surgeon who specializes in thoracic surgery and Dr. Courtney Broaddus, a thoracic cancer specialist. The mesothelioma research funding increased after activists convinced the Department of Defense of the need to join the cause.

A lot of mesothelioma patients are eligible for free or low-cost treatment when they participate in an clinical trial. These trials are research studies on new treatments that aren't yet available to the public. Patients can also get travel grants from mesothelioma groups to cover the cost of transportation when they travel to an expert in mesothelioma.

In addition, some states have specific health care programs that assist patients with medical bills. For instance, the Health Resources and Services Administration (HRSA)'s Bureau of Primary Health Care offers money to medical centers that offer healthcare for low-income patients. Trust Funds

Patients suffering from mesothelioma claim can apply to receive compensation from a variety of funds. They may be eligible for a claim through an asbestos trust fund or a lawsuit, or a settlement. Trust funds require victims to meet a set of requirements however, lawsuits and settlements generally allow for more flexibility in the amount of the amount of damages they will be granted. Asbestos lawyers can help you determine the best method for getting compensation.

Asbestos Trust Funds are money pools that are created by companies to pay asbestos victims. Asbestos victims must prove their mesothelioma exposure in order to be eligible for the trust fund payout. This includes medical records and work histories along with other documents. Lawyers can assist clients in gathering the information and prepare the necessary paperwork to file in a trust.

Asbestos lawsuits and trust fund claims are separate from each other, but both methods can be used together to maximize a victim's financial recovery. Victims typically receive multiple settlements when they file lawsuits against multiple defendants. Mesothelioma lawsuits may also award victims a greater amount of economic damages. These are compensation payments which allow victims to account specific costs associated with mesothelioma diagnosis. Trust fund awards however, typically only cover noneconomic damages, like pain and suffering.
